2015 Summer Reading Fun

Summer Reading Program is getting ready to blast-off at the Plainfield Public Library! “Every Hero Has a Story” is this year’s theme, and we have prepared seven weeks full of reading incentives, storytimes, special performers, and so much more! The program is free and open to children in Pre-K through 8th grade, although babies may also participate by having an adult read to them! Please join us in making this a memorable summer!

Important Dates and Rules

  1. Program will run from June 22nd through August 7th. Registration runs from June 22nd to July 17th. First 100 children will receive a coloring book.
  2. Between June 22nd and July 24th, record the books you read in your reading log in the Children’s Department.
  3. Books must be age appropriate, as determined by the Children’s Library Staff. Be sure to ask for recommendations!
  4. For every book you read, you will receive one (1) library dollar. The maximum number of books that can be recorded in the log is Twenty-five (25).
  5. Library dollars can be used to purchase items at the Summer Reading Rewards Fair on Friday, July 31st from 12:00 p.m. to 2:00 p.m.

U.S. Golf Association

Learn about William Powell; the only African American to have designed, built, owned, and operated a public golf course in the U.S.,
overcoming the challenges of a segregated America. This event will take place on July 15th, at 2:00 p.m. in ALD Room
